Subject: DR drill Thursday — checkout load test

Hey folks, quick heads-up: we're running the disaster-recovery drill on the Cartwheel checkout flow Thursday morning. Torv will hammer it with synthetic traffic while we fail over to the Bexley cluster. If the restore script stalls, you'll need the vault passphrase to unlock the snapshot store. For future maintainers, here it is.

recovery phrase for fajeg-kawep: druix-gorius-briax-ulaeth-fraox-lammir-pelox-jormir-pelwyn-julir

Subject: DR drill Thursday — log sampling on Chirpline

Team, Thursday's drill simulates loss of the primary log pipeline. Chirpline is chatty; sampling drops to 1% automatically under backpressure, so don't panic when volume craters. Restore steps: fail over the collector, verify sample rate returns to 10%, replay the buffered window. The sampler admin account will be intentionally locked as part of the drill. To unlock it during the exercise, use the passphrase below.

vault phrase of kajef-tafog = wenox-briix

Any change to retry behavior for outbound webhook delivery requires written approval before deployment. Current policy: exponential backoff starting at 5 seconds, capped at 6 hours, with a maximum of 12 attempts per event. Retries halt on 2xx or 410 responses; all other statuses re-enter the queue. Changes to backoff curves, attempt caps, or dead-letter handling must be reviewed at the weekly eng sync with a rollback plan attached. Final sign-off authority for this subsystem belongs to the person named below.

account owner for hahig-fahag: Pelael Istax Novys